The cheapest way to get from Rhode Island to George Washington Bridge is to bus which costs $30 - $80 and takes 4h 36m.
The fastest way to get from Rhode Island to George Washington Bridge is to fly and train and line 1 subway which takes 3h 34m and costs $45 - $260.
No, there is no direct bus from Rhode Island to George Washington Bridge. However, there are services departing from Providence Downtown and arriving at Central Ave At Bigler St via Port Authority Bus Terminal. The journey, including transfers, takes approximately 4h 36m.
The distance between Rhode Island and George Washington Bridge is 239 miles.
The best way to get from Rhode Island to George Washington Bridge without a car is to bus which takes 4h 36m and costs $30 - $80.
It takes approximately 4h 36m to get from Rhode Island to George Washington Bridge, including transfers.
Rhode Island to George Washington Bridge bus services, operated by Peter Pan Bus Lines, depart from Providence Downtown station.
Rhode Island to George Washington Bridge bus services, operated by Peter Pan Bus Lines, arrive at Port Authority Bus Terminal station.
